Hannah Horsfall, Nick Smith, Mark Wastell & Rhodri Davies - Subdivisions with Morton Feldman (CONFRONT RECORDINGS 2018)


Richard Sanderson asked me to present a piece at his Micro-Classical festival, an annual event that favoured contemporary composed music. I’ve often credited Morton Feldman as a considerable early influence and this was an attempt to assimilate Feldman’s sound world. 

Subdivisions with Morton Feldman was performed once. There was no rehearsal: Nick and Hannah handled the intention of the piece superbly from a few spoken instructions prior to performance. Rhodri was unable to make the concert so we prerecorded his contribution, the harp part from Feldman’s Durations V. Nick, Hannah, and I improvised our parts. The fifth element was a recording of Art Lange reading from Give My Regards to Eighth Street: Collected Writings of Morton Feldman. It is a pleasure finally to make the piece available. 

Phil Durrant performed a live electronics piece dedicated to David Tudor at that same concert. The New York School was celebrated well that sunny afternoon in Stoke Newington, twenty years ago. 

— Mark Wastell

Confront Archives 1: Subdivisions with Morton Feldman (1998)

Hannah Horsfall: flute
Nick Smith: percussion
Mark Wastell: violoncello
Rhodri Davies: prerecorded concert harp

1. Subdivisions with Morton Feldman 16:58

Recorded at Micro-Classical, Stoke Newington Library, London, 1998-04-04.
